The position is part of the project LitAttention – What Short Fiction Knows About Attention and Attention Politics, funded by the European Research Council (ERC). LitAttention will (a) examine the connection between developments in short fiction and changing theories of attention; (b) explore literary techniques and linguistic devices that guide readers’ attention; and (c) develop computational models that help examine and explain attention designs in literary texts. To achieve these goals, the project combines approaches from cognitive literary studies, computational linguistics/digital humanities, and educational psychology to investigate ‘literary attention’.
